It was Chevy as Ford--the cold opening of the fourth episode in November 1975, Candace Bergen's first guest host. The first topical cold opening of the series (the previous were Michael O'Donaghue's Wolverines sketch, Paul Simon singing "Still Crazy After All These Years" (with Chevy Chase's first fall before saying "live from New York..."--the week before he was a stage manager saying that at the end of the sketch--and Chase in a wheelchair falling out of it).
